Currently vaping some Firewater No 1, 12mg, in a Dvarw. Nice flavour but I find the throat hit incredibly harsh. I also get the start of a headache if I take more than half a dozen drags. I’m down to 10 watts and it’s still harsh. It’s 50/50 and I normally vape Chef’s RY- Whore mixed up at 70PG.

The only Manabush I’veused previously is the Nokomis range which was fine.

I wondered how people have found this stuff compares to other liquids. The only possibility I can think of is that they’ve sent me 18mg by mistake.

I’m currently vaping 12mg no 1 in a true tank at .7ohm 15 watts

It does have a kick - but it’s a cigar flavour ... it’s kinda supposed to

I also have a headache - but then I also have a half empty bottle of 57% Manchester gin from last night (cheers @Jimmydids !) so it’s almost definitely that as I don’t have a headache at any other point vaping the same @doktordyper - can you give me the batch number please?

It maybe for you that in this range you will be better off with 9mg - the bourbon isn’t harsh as a rule - if there is something making it feel stronger than your normal vapes it’s likely the cigar flavouring or the spice flavouring we use in it (the bourbon actualky smoothes the flavour out to much - so we use a tweak of spice flavour I g to bring it back up) - maybe your sensitive to that.

I can send you some 9mg see how you get on with that?

@ZT very kindly sent me a bottle of 6mg and 9mg. Vaping the 9 in the Dvarw right now and it’s far better.

Now I’m not concentrating on the negatives, the flavour of this stuff is incredible. I’m trying not to sit here chain vaping it. That will give me a headache.
 
My suspicion in this case is perhaps a slight sensitivity to the spice flavouring we use in this.

When we were developing and added the bourbon to the tobacco the flavour was awesome - but - it did cut down on some of the spicy impact from the cigar, so to counteract this we used a spice flavouring to bring it back in again - I suspect that that spice for a small number of ppl (which has a bit of a kick) and the higher Mg together probably has just pushed the kick over the edge in Andy’s case.
